Box cooperates with OpenAI to to develop an AI tool that can summarize financial documents, derive insights from customer surveys, and customize onboarding documents to match customer needs.
Heaptalk, Jakarta — Cloud storage provider, Box, introduced its new feature enhanced by AI models, namely Box AI (05/02). This AI tool is claimed to help uncover and share insights, find timely answers to critical questions, and create content based on an organization’s data stored in Box.
“We are at the start of a platform shift in enterprise software driven by recent advancements in generative AI, and nowhere is the potential impact greater than in enterprise content,” said Co-founder and CEO of Box, Aaron Levie, quoted from Business Wire.
Concurrently, the company also announced that it will collaborate with OpenAI to embed its AI models in the Box Content Cloud to provide a new way of understanding and creating content on the platform.
In more detail, Box said that its newest AI feature has the ability to summarize financial documents, derive insights from customer surveys, and customize onboarding documents to match specific customer needs.
Analyzing and synthesizing large amounts of data
According to Aaron, his party has made functional improvements in its services to analyze and synthesize large amounts of data contained in organizational documents, videos, presentations, spreadsheets, and others.
“When combined with AI, we will be able to unlock the value of this content and make every person in a company smarter and more productive. Content is an organization’s most important data, and with Box AI we are just getting started with how we will transform the way work gets done,” conveyed Levie.
Further, Box will preview two initial Box AI capabilities at the Content Cloud Summit on May 9, 2023. The company is optimistic that this tool will bring foundational AI models to where their content is already securely stored, making the files inside of an organization more useful and valuable than ever before.
To access the new tool, users can submit a request through an upcoming Design Partner Program. The company will announce specific pricing and packaging after general availability.
